Structure of Trastuzumab Fab mutant in complex with Her2 extracellular domain
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| AUSTRALIAN SYNCHROTRON BEAMLINE MX2 |
| Synchrotron site | Australian Synchrotron |
| Beamline | MX2 |
| Temperature [K] | 100 |
| Detector technology | PIXEL |
| Collection date | 2017-04-11 |
| Detector | DECTRIS EIGER X 16M |
| Wavelength(s) | 0.9536 |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 62.860, 114.460, 204.279 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 49.927 - 2.700 |
| R-factor | 0.207 |
| Rwork | 0.205 |
| R-free | 0.24750 |
| Structure solution method | MOLECULAR REPLACEMENT |
| Starting model (for MR) | 1n8z |
| RMSD bond length | 0.005 |
| RMSD bond angle | 0.831 |
| Data reduction software | MOSFLM |
| Data scaling software | Aimless |
| Phasing software | PHASER |
| Refinement software | PHENIX ((1.10.1_2155: ???)) |
